Sainsburys Supermarkets Ltd
  • Tel: 01923 255252 / 01923255252
Profile
Sainsburys Supermarkets Ltd in Watford, Hertfordshire, is a local supermarket who offers food, food delivery, deals and groceries. Sainsburys Supermarkets Ltd supermarket’s address is Albert Road South.
Map
Google Map of Sainsburys Supermarkets Ltd address:Albert Road South,Watford,United Kingdom.
If you find 'Can Not Find' or error address, please submit another address using the form in the map, then search again.